The Powerbuilt Triple Lift Garage Jack features a wide base and wheels to improve stability for lifting loads safely. The locking safety bar on the garage jack holds load, eliminating the need for Jack Stands. The triple lift garage jack can lift automobiles, ATVs and motorcycles up to two tons. The ball bearing swivel casters on the garage jack make it easy to maneuver. A 1 year limited warranty comes included.
- Ball bearing swivel casters for easy maneuvering of the garage jack
- 2 ton load capacity
- Garage jack lifts autos, ATVs and motorcycles
- 1 year limited warranty
- Wide base and wheels on the triple lift garage jack provide stability
- Locking safety bar holds the load on the garage jack
| Brand | Powerbuilt |
|---|---|
| Country of Origin | Imported |
| Features | Lifts autos, ATVs and motorcycles all in one unit, wide base and wide wheels to improve stability, swivel casters, eye loops for use of straps, lift range 5.5 in. - 7.5 in. |
| Handle Length | 39.5 in. |
| Hoist Lift Height | 16.25 in |
| Hoist Weight Capacity | 4000 lb |
| Length Of Stroke | 0.875 in. |
| Mechanism Type | Hydraulic |
| Minimum Lift Height | 5.5 in. |
| Package Quantity | 1 |
| Primary Color | Gray |
| Primary Material | Steel |
| Product Height | 8.125 in. |
| Product Length | 16.375 in. |
| Product Weight | 86 lb. |
| Product Width | 26.125 in. |
| Warranty | 1 Year Limited |
| Wheel Diameter | 3 in. |
| Wheel Thickness | 0.24 in. |
| Manufacturer Part Number | 620422 |

Q: Where exactly is the Jack oil / hydraulic fluid fill location and does it need to be in the full up position any information will help thank you
5 years ago1 Answer
- A: There is a fill hole directly on top of the pump unit underneath the yolk and the lift arm. The easiest way to access this is to pump up the arm slightly and pull the handle down and you will see a screw cap with a phillips connection. You will not need to add any fluid when you first purchase this item.5 years agoHelpful?
